AUTUMN ROCK

INTRODUCTION

Autumn Rock is more than a home—it’s a story written into the landscape of Colorado’s high country. Its name comes from a cherished quilt, sold to help secure the land, a symbol of commitment to a place that feels as timeless as the mountains themselves. Framed by the sacred peaks of East Peak, Blanca, and Greenhorn, this retreat holds 39.6± private acres seamlessly connected to over 4,000± acres of Bureau of Land Management (BLM) land. Here, a resident elk herd of several hundred roams freely, and the wild calls just beyond your door.

Inside the 3,857± square-foot residence, four bedrooms and three baths are united by thoughtful craftsmanship. Handtroweled Tuscan-finished walls catch the changing light, while massive Douglas fir hammer-beam trusses draw the eye upward in the family room. A rustic stone wood-burning fireplace anchors the space, crowned by a custom chandelier fashioned from an antique pulley.

Every detail tells a story. Civil War–era American chestnut cabinet doors bear marks from long-ago bullets. Wainscoting was salvaged from a historic La Veta dance hall. A 135-year-old Egyptian market door adds a note of the unexpected, bridging worlds and centuries. Even the home’s systems—tucked into a walkable crawlspace—reflect forethought, from a whole-house filtration system to an efficient propane boiler.

Autumn Rock is a rare convergence of beauty, history, and privacy—a sanctuary where the human touch and the natural world exist in perfect harmony.

CLIMATE

La Veta, Colorado, enjoys a mild mountain climate with warm summers, crisp nights, and snowy winters. It offers four distinct seasons and abundant sunshine throughout the year.

NEARBY ATTRACTIONS & ACTIVITIES

La Veta, Colorado, offers a variety of attractions that showcase its rich history and natural beauty. Visitors can explore the quaint downtown with art galleries, local shops, and restaurants. Outdoor enthusiasts enjoy hiking the Spanish Peaks, fishing in nearby lakes and streams, and driving the scenic Highway of Legends. Cultural highlights include the Francisco Fort Museum and local festivals celebrating art, music, and heritage. With its mix of smalltown charm, mountain landscapes, and access to public lands, La Veta serves as both a relaxing retreat and a gateway to southern Colorado adventures.

LOCATION

Set against the backdrop of southern Colorado’s Spanish Peaks, La Veta offers a quiet, picturesque lifestyle with rich cultural roots. The surrounding Huerfano County includes the inviting towns of Cuchara, Walsenburg, and Gardner, each offering unique charm, local shops, and community events. Outdoor enthusiasts will find miles of hiking trails, abundant wildlife, and access to public lands for year-round recreation. Scenic byways wind through aspen groves, alpine meadows, and dramatic mountain passes. With its blend of natural beauty, small-town hospitality, and wide-open landscapes, the La Veta region provides an exceptional setting for those seeking privacy and tranquility.
